Princess Cake

Cultural Context

Originating from Sweden, Princess Cake (Prinsesstårta) is a beloved dessert traditionally served at celebrations like birthdays and weddings. This charming cake features layers of sponge, cream, and jam, all enveloped in a smooth marzipan shell. Its vibrant green color and elegant presentation have made it a symbol of Swedish pastry art, and it has gained popularity beyond Sweden, inspiring variations worldwide.
